Calories in 1 Thin Slice Toasted Multigrain Bread with Raisins?

1 Thin Slice Toasted Multigrain Bread with Raisins is 58 calories.

1 Thin Slice Toasted Multigrain Bread with Raisins is a healthy and nutritious breakfast option. It contains only 58 calories per serving, making it an ideal choice for weight watchers. Multigrain bread is made from a mixture of whole-grain flours like wheat, barley, and oats, providing a wide range of nutritional benefits.

Apart from being low in calories, multigrain bread is a good source of fiber, protein, and vitamins. Raisins, on the other hand, are a great source of antioxidants, iron, and potassium. They add a sweet and chewy texture to the bread, making it a delicious snack or breakfast option.

Nutritional Values of 1 Thin Slice Toasted Multigrain Bread with Raisins

UnitValue
Calories (kcal)58 kcal
Fat (g)0.64 g
Carbs (g)11.6 g
Protein (g)1.91 g

Calorie breakdown: 10% fat, 78% carbs, 13% protein
